Transaction 232436744facb391cfa5b2db0ea340c82d4219ead5818d1f61dd31cb7babfa93
1 Input
1 Output
-
232436744facb391cfa5b2db0ea340c82d4219ead5818d1f61dd31cb7babfa93:0
- value
- 5688
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bfab8d1d9387363001dd9e9b52ae213e2796160eadfad91cb460ab097a96c71c
- address
- bc1ph74c68vnsumrqqwan6d49t3p8cnev9sw4hadj895vz4sj75kcuwqalze2j